Thirteen responses to the query "When has your longing for God's Presence been unfulfilled" are included in Chapter 2 of Minding the Light (attached). 

 

Minding the Light: Our Collective Journal is a bimonthly collection of personal stories from the lives of members and attenders of West Hills Friends.   Each issue is organized around a query.  The query for Chapter 1 was "When did you first recognize the Light?"

 

Our stories affirm the Quaker testimony that God can be known experimentally.  We hope that sharing our stories will transform our way of seeing God and each other and will bring comfort to those who seek news of God’s presence in the world.
